Abstract

This application provides a kind of method and device for preventing smart mobile phone from locking screen automatically.Methods described includes:Power supply, processor start, and the processor enters periodicity Low-power-consumptiodormancy dormancy state immediately;When the line control earphone joint accesses smart mobile phone, the earphone cord communication protocol standard of the smart mobile phone support is identified according to signal intensity of the smart mobile phone on contact;Internal circuit connection is changed according to the standard, the earphone microphone interface of the line control earphone and smart mobile phone is correctly connected, so that the correct identification equipment of smart mobile phone is line control earphone;When the line control earphone correctly connects smart mobile phone, microphone pumping signal is sent, resets the screen locking time;Processor is again introduced into Low-power-consumptiodormancy dormancy state, and wait wakes up next time.Line control earphone timing wake-up smart mobile phone is simulated using this method, the data of smart machine will not be damaged, be not required to expend extra manpower, effectively prevent most of smart mobile phone from locking screen automatically.

Background technology
Increasingly mature with smart mobile phone technology, increasing data storage extracts profit on smart mobile phone for user With.In data extraction procedure, because many smartphone data amounts are larger, long-time data are extracted often due to system Electricity-saving mechanism --- lock screen automatically, cause central processing unit(CPU, Central Processing Unit)Frequency reducing or dormancy, sternly Ghost image rings the extraction rate of data.In order to prevent mobile phone screen locking, generally require to set system and modify, can be destroyed after modification The integrality of data in mobile phone, influence the credible power of data extraction result;In addition, set modification to need manual operation, it is comparatively laborious.
In the prior art, installation application can also be used to prevent mobile phone screen locking, but the application installed may be by part quilt The significant data deleted but be not written also is erased, the integrality of heavy damage data, and for running Apple Macintosh operating system (IOS, iPhone Operation System)Deng being difficult to for the less equipment of open system authority.
The method for also using external drive, this method need artificial constantly touching mobile phone screen or button to prevent from locking Screen, waste of manpower.

With the development of smart mobile phone, most of smart mobile phone, flat lamp electronic product all use 3.5mm earpiece holes, and Support earphone line control function.The microphone being mainly characterized by by changing four line headset plugs of line control earphone(MIC, Microphone)Pin(Microphone pin can also be)With ground wire/zero line(GND, Ground)The state of pin, so as to realize that volume adds Subtract and answer.Current four lines headset plug mainly has OMTP(OMTP, Open Mobile Terminal Platform)Standard(Also referred to as international standard)And cellular telecommunication industrial association(CTIA, Cellular Telecommunications Industry Association)Standard(Also referred to as Unite States Standard)Two kinds of standards, specific area On the position for not essentially consisting in MIC pin and GND pin, reference picture 1.
The application is automatically prevented from smart mobile phone screen locking by the way of line control earphone is simulated.
Reference picture 2, show a kind of method flow diagram for preventing smart mobile phone from locking screen automatically of the embodiment of the present application.This is preferably Embodiment of the method comprises the following steps:
Step S201:Power supply, processor start, and the processor enters periodicity Low-power-consumptiodormancy dormancy state immediately.
Using integrated circuit(IC, Integrated Circuit)Width funtion supplied character, can be used various ways pair Equipment is powered.
When using battery etc. power-limited, output voltage can be reduced and declined with electricity, thus need to power using IC, Ensure that smart mobile phone still keeps work in voltage minimum point.
Step S202:When the line control earphone joint accesses smart mobile phone, according to signal of the smart mobile phone on contact Change identifies the earphone cord communication protocol standard that the smart mobile phone is supported.
When the line control earphone joint accesses smart mobile phone, according to signal intensity of the smart mobile phone on contact, identification The position of MIC pin and GND pin, so as to identify that the earphone cord communication protocol standard that the smart mobile phone is supported is OMTP or CTIA Standard.
Step S203:Internal circuit connection is changed according to the standard, makes the earphone of the line control earphone and smart mobile phone Microphone interface correctly connects, so that the correct identification equipment of smart mobile phone is line control earphone.
Step S204:When the line control earphone correctly connects smart mobile phone, MIC pumping signals are sent, reset lock Shield the time, when it is implemented, including:
When processor is waken up, the processor judges whether the line control earphone correctly connects the smart mobile phone:
When the line control earphone correctly connects the smart mobile phone, processor sends MIC pumping signals, the excitation letter The MIC actions on number triggering smart mobile phone backstage are interrupted, and put out screen counter, weight so as to update in the intelligent mobile phone system The screen locking time is put, reaches the purpose for being automatically prevented from smart mobile phone screen locking;
When the line control earphone does not correctly connect the smart mobile phone, the Earphone joint is pulled up, accesses the intelligence again Mobile phone, return to step S202.
The processor is low-power consumption micro processor, using the low-power consumption micro processor as signal generating source, week Phase property simulation MIC pumping signals prevent smart mobile phone from locking screen automatically.Processor usually requires have minimum volume, extremely low work( Consumption and Width funtion input.
Step S205:Processor is again introduced into Low-power-consumptiodormancy dormancy state, and wait wakes up next time.
Referring to Fig. 3, a kind of method flow diagram for preventing smart mobile phone from locking screen automatically of another embodiment of the application is shown.
In the present embodiment, step S301-S302 is identical with above-described embodiment step S201-S202, step S304-S306 with Above-described embodiment step S203-S205 is identical, repeats no more.
Difference is, optionally, before step S304, in addition to step S303:The line control earphone of access is entered Row load detecting:
When can't detect pay(useful) load, line traffic control path is cut off;
When detecting pay(useful) load, line traffic control path is waken up.
Because the smart machines such as part smart mobile phone are for power saving, the consideration of safety, the line traffic control equipment of access can be carried out Load detecting, line traffic control path is shut off when can't detect pay(useful) load.Therefore, the line control earphone of access can be entered Row load detecting, pay(useful) load is simulated, wake up line traffic control path.
